/// http://docs.aws.amazon.com/AmazonS3/latest/dev/UploadingObjects.html
const (
// Maximum object size per PUT request is 5TB.
// This is a divergence from S3 limit on purpose to support
// use cases where users are going to upload large files
// using 'curl' and presigned URL.
globalMaxObjectSize = 5 * humanize.TiByte
// Minimum Part size for multipart upload is 5MiB
globalMinPartSize = 5 * humanize.MiByte
// Maximum Part size for multipart upload is 5GiB
globalMaxPartSize = 5 * humanize.GiByte
// Maximum Part ID for multipart upload is 10000
// (Acceptable values range from 1 to 10000 inclusive)
globalMaxPartID = 10000
// Default values used while communicating for
// internode communication.
defaultDialTimeout = 15 * time.Second
defaultDialKeepAlive = 20 * time.Second
)
// isMaxObjectSize - verify if max object size
func isMaxObjectSize(size int64) bool {
return size > globalMaxObjectSize
}
// // Check if part size is more than maximum allowed size.
func isMaxAllowedPartSize(size int64) bool {
return size > globalMaxPartSize
}
// Check if part size is more than or equal to minimum allowed size.
func isMinAllowedPartSize(size int64) bool {
return size >= globalMinPartSize
}
// isMaxPartNumber - Check if part ID is greater than the maximum allowed ID.
func isMaxPartID(partID int) bool {
return partID > globalMaxPartID
}

// profilerWrapper is created becauses pkg/profiler doesn't
// provide any API to calculate the profiler file path in the
// disk since the name of this latter is randomly generated.
type profilerWrapper struct {
// Profile recorded at start of benchmark.
base []byte
stopFn func() ([]byte, error)
}
// recordBase will record the profile and store it as the base.
func (p *profilerWrapper) recordBase(name string)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
p.base = nil
err := pprof.Lookup(name).WriteTo(&buf, 0)
if err != nil {
return
}
p.base = buf.Bytes()
}
// Base returns the recorded base if any.
func (p profilerWrapper) Base() []byte {
return p.base
}
// Stop the currently running benchmark.
func (p profilerWrapper) Stop() ([]byte, error) {
return p.stopFn()
}
// Returns current profile data, returns error if there is no active
// profiling in progress. Stops an active profile.
func getProfileData() (map[string][]byte, error) {
globalProfilerMu.Lock()
defer globalProfilerMu.Unlock()
if len(globalProfiler) == 0 {
return nil, errors.New("profiler not enabled")
}
dst := make(map[string][]byte, len(globalProfiler))
for typ, prof := range globalProfiler {
// Stop the profiler
var err error
buf, err := prof.Stop()
delete(globalProfiler, typ)
if err == nil {
dst[typ] = buf
}
buf = prof.Base()
if len(buf) > 0 {
dst[typ+"-before"] = buf
}
}
return dst, nil
}
func setDefaultProfilerRates() {
runtime.MemProfileRate = 4096 // 512K -> 4K - Must be constant throughout application lifetime.
runtime.SetMutexProfileFraction(0) // Disable until needed
runtime.SetBlockProfileRate(0) // Disable until needed
}
// Starts a profiler returns nil if profiler is not enabled, caller needs to handle this.
func startProfiler(profilerType string) (minioProfiler, error) {
var prof profilerWrapper
// Enable profiler and set the name of the file that pkg/pprof
// library creates to store profiling data.
switch madmin.ProfilerType(profilerType) {
case madmin.ProfilerCPU:
dirPath, err := ioutil.TempDir("", "profile")
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
fn := filepath.Join(dirPath, "cpu.out")
f, err := os.Create(fn)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
err = pprof.StartCPUProfile(f)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
pprof.StopCPUProfile()
err := f.Close()
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er os.RemoveAll(dirPath)
return ioutil.ReadFile(fn)
}
case madmin.ProfilerMEM:
runtime.GC()
prof.recordBase("heap")
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
runtime.GC()
var buf bytes.Buffer
err := pprof.Lookup("heap").WriteTo(&buf, 0)
return buf.Bytes(), err
}
case madmin.ProfilerBlock:
prof.recordBase("block")
runtime.SetBlockProfileRate(1)
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
err := pprof.Lookup("block").WriteTo(&buf, 0)
runtime.SetBlockProfileRate(0)
return buf.Bytes(), err
}
case madmin.ProfilerMutex:
prof.recordBase("mutex")
runtime.SetMutexProfileFraction(1)
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
err := pprof.Lookup("mutex").WriteTo(&buf, 0)
runtime.SetMutexProfileFraction(0)
return buf.Bytes(), err
}
case madmin.ProfilerThreads:
prof.recordBase("threadcreate")
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
var buf bytes.Buffer
err := pprof.Lookup("threadcreate").WriteTo(&buf, 0)
return buf.Bytes(), err
}
case madmin.ProfilerTrace:
dirPath, err := ioutil.TempDir("", "profile")
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
fn := filepath.Join(dirPath, "trace.out")
f, err := os.Create(fn)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
err = trace.Start(f)
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
prof.stopFn = func() ([]byte, error) {
trace.Stop()
err := f.Close()
if err != nil {
return nil, err
}
defer os.RemoveAll(dirPath)
return ioutil.ReadFile(fn)
}
default:
return nil, errors.New("profiler type unknown")
}
return prof, nil
}
// minioProfiler - minio profiler interface.
type minioProfiler interface {
// Return base profile. 'nil' if none.
Base() []byte
// Stop the profiler
Stop() ([]byte, error)
}
// Global profiler to be used by service go-routine.
var globalProfiler map[string]minioProfiler
var globalProfilerMu sync.Mutex

// ceilFrac takes a numerator and denominator representing a fraction
// and returns its ceiling. If denominator is 0, it returns 0 instead
// of crashing.
func ceilFrac(numerator, denominator int64) (ceil int64) {
if denominator == 0 {
// do nothing on invalid input
return
}
// Make denominator positive
if denominator < 0 {
numerator = -numerator
denominator = -denominator
}
ceil = numerator / denominator
if numerator > 0 && numerator%denominator != 0 {
ceil++
}
return
}

// lcp finds the longest common prefix of the input strings.
// It compares by bytes instead of runes (Unicode code points).
// It's up to the caller to do Unicode normalization if desired
// (e.g. see golang.org/x/text/unicode/norm).
func lcp(l []string) string {
// Special cases first
switch len(l) {
case 0:
return ""
case 1:
return l[0]
}
// LCP of min and max (lexigraphically)
// is the LCP of the whole set.
min, max := l[0], l[0]
for _, s := range l[1:] {
switch {
case s < min:
min = s
case s > max:
max = s
}
}
for i := 0; i < len(min) && i < len(max); i++ {
if min[i] != max[i] {
return min[:i]
}
}
// In the case where lengths are not equal but all bytes
// are equal, min is the answer ("foo" < "foobar").
return min
}
